Posted over 1 year ago
Newark Liberty International Airport
Last week, the brand-spanking new Terminal A at Newark Liberty Airport was officially opened to the public—and it's looking fabulous. At $2.7 billion, the renovation is actually the largest investment in the history of the Port Authority, so you can only imagine how awesome the 1 million-square-foot space is.
Comments   0